Templates

Templates are short, prewritten

messages you can recall and insert into

new text messages when you are short

on time.

1. Select

Menu

>

Messaging

>

Text

messages

>

Create message

>

Options

>

Use template

.

2. Select your desired template.

3. Select

Send to

>

Recently used

,

Send to number

,

Send to e-mail

,

Send to many

, or

Send to distrib. list

(if a distribution list is created).

4. Enter the recipient’s phone number

or e-mail address, or select

Search

to retrieve a number or e-mail

address from your contacts list;

select

Send

.

Text message folders

Save messages

You can save drafts of messages or

received messages to an existing folder

or to a folder that you have created.

1. Open the received message or

create a new message, and select

Options

.

2. To save a received message,

select

Move

>

Archive

,

Templates

,

or a folder you have created.

To save the draft of a message you

have created, select

Save

>

Drafts

or

Templates

.

View saved messages

1. Select

Menu

>

Messaging

>

Text

messages

.

2. Select the folder containing the

message you want to view:

Inbox

—Automatically stores any

incoming messages

Outbox

—Stores messages that

have not been sent

Sent items

—Stores messages that

have been sent

Drafts

—Stores messages created as

drafts

Archive

—Stores messages that you

choose to archive, including unread

ones
